Mountain Language


In our classroom we do Mountain Language . Mountain Language is a grammar review program. We start the year by learning about each question. The students have the Mtn. Language page in a folder along with a notebook. They only read the questions off the paper, they don't write on it. The notebook is where they answer the questions. Each week I put up 20 different cards on the bulletin board for the students to answer. We have gone over and practiced each question many times. The students work on the 20 questions throughout the week. On Friday, we review the answers in class.

Homeworkopoly

I use Homeworkopoly as an incentive for students to complete their homework. The students love playing. We play Homeworkopoly weekly. In order to play, students need to complete all homework assignments for the past week. It works just like the real game, but with a school twist. On Friday, the students roll the dice and move their jumbo push pins around the board to see what they get. It is a lot of fun.
